Output dfb7f20fac7c85ac6db085278e8643edc1e84d703d7a72d8f27efa15ce25b494:0

value
658661
script pubkey
OP_0 OP_PUSHBYTES_20 21917184a7fe5a418a134ddab5dcd9d3d4ddea81
address
bc1qyxghrp98ledyrzsnfhdtthxe602dm65p7x70jx
transaction
dfb7f20fac7c85ac6db085278e8643edc1e84d703d7a72d8f27efa15ce25b494
confirmations
184362
spent
true